East Texas Oil Museum

Kilgore, Texas

Children's, General, History, Historic House, Library, Natural History, Science, Specialized, University

This fascinating museum houses the authentic re-creation of oil discovery and production in the early 1930s from the largest oil field inside U.S. boundaries. Here, visitors see the people, their towns, their personal habits, their tools and their pastimes – all colorfully depicted in dioramas, movies, sound presentations and actual antiques donated by East Texas citizens.
